SC-PROSAC: An Improved Progressive Sample Consensus Algorithm Based on Spectral Clustering

This paper proposes an improved progressive consensus sampling (PROSAC) algorithm based on the spectral clustering algorithm, which aiming at the problem that the calculation model of PROSAC may fail, resulting in low final matching accuracy. First, the spectral clustering algorithm is used to filter the generated subset of the PROSAC algorithm, and then based on the selected subset, a high-precision calculation model is generated, and finally the final match is obtained according to the calculation model. The experimental results show that the calculation model generated by the improved PROSAC algorithm has high accuracy, thereby improving the accuracy and efficiency of image matching.
